Stephen Carter Baker
September 13, 1950 - March 23, 2022
Stephen Carter Baker passed from this life on March 23, 2022 at Baptist Hospital. Born in Memphis September 13, 1950 he was a life long Memphis resident and a 12-year student at Germantown school. Graduated from Mabel C William High School. He... View Obituary & Service Information
